2 Understanding the rules of Pandemic

Components of Pandemic

  • 7 character cards: Each character has different skills and is represented by a unique color.
  • 7 pawns: Representing the 7 characters.
  • 59 player cards: Including 48 city cards, 6 disease cards, and 5 event cards.
  • 1 game board: Symbolizing the world map with famous cities and outbreak locations.
  • Infection cards, disease cubes, cure vials, research stations, and other instructional documents.

Instructions for playing Pandemic

Each turn consists of three basic parts:

  • Perform 4 actions.
  • Draw 2 player cards.
  • Spread disease within the city.

After a player has completed their turn, the player to their left will take their turn.

All players should discuss and provide assistance to add to the excitement of the game, but the player whose turn it is has the final decision-making authority.

Players have City cards and Event cards. City cards are only used for certain actions, while Event cards can be used at any time.

Actions

Players can perform a maximum of 4 actions per turn.

They can choose any actions and perform an action multiple times, with each repetition counting as 1 action. The actions can vary depending on the skills of each character.

Draw additional player cards

After completing 4 actions, the player continues to draw 2 cards from the player deck. If there is only 1 card left in the deck when a player is about to draw, the game ends and that player loses.

Game end

Players win as soon as they find a cure for all 4 diseases. After all diseases have been cured, the game ends and the player wins immediately, regardless of how many cubes are on the board.
